[SCM] libav/experimental: Let request_frame() indicate success or failure
siretart at users.alioth.debian.org
siretart at users.alioth.debian.org
Sun Jun 30 16:14:55 UTC 2013
The following commit has been merged in the experimental branch:
commit 63f64e6f4d27aa7025922c5e8514e1aca51b9e80
Author: Vitor Sessak <vitor1001 at gmail.com>
Date: Fri Feb 15 22:13:33 2008 +0000
Let request_frame() indicate success or failure
Commited in SoC by Bobby Bingham on 2007-08-11 17:42:36
Originally committed as revision 12094 to svn://svn.ffmpeg.org/ffmpeg/trunk
diff --git a/libavfilter/avfilter.h b/libavfilter/avfilter.h
index 617e512..b0f41a9 100644
--- a/libavfilter/avfilter.h
+++ b/libavfilter/avfilter.h
@@ -139,7 +139,7 @@ struct AVFilterPad
* Frame request callback. A call to this should result in at least one
* frame being output over the given link. Video output pads only.
*/
- void (*request_frame)(AVFilterLink *link);
+ int (*request_frame)(AVFilterLink *link);
/**
* Link configuration callback. For output pads, this should set the link
@@ -224,7 +224,7 @@ int avfilter_link(AVFilterContext *src, unsigned srcpad,
int avfilter_config_link(AVFilterLink *link);
AVFilterPicRef *avfilter_get_video_buffer(AVFilterLink *link, int perms);
-void avfilter_request_frame(AVFilterLink *link);
+int avfilter_request_frame(AVFilterLink *link);
void avfilter_start_frame(AVFilterLink *link, AVFilterPicRef *picref);
void avfilter_end_frame(AVFilterLink *link);
void avfilter_draw_slice(AVFilterLink *link, uint8_t *data[4], int y, int h);
--
Libav/FFmpeg packaging
More information about the pkg-multimedia-commits
mailing list